Crnk Sensor on Geo Tracker Engine
On 05/28/09 00:37, Big D asked the following question:
I have a 1996 Geo Tracker that needs an engine. To my usual luck, I have been unable to locate a decent engine. I have picked up an engine from a 95 because I was told I could use it if I swap a couple parts: distributor, oil pan, and intake. My problem is this. I was told to use the oil pan from the 96 to accommodate the crankshaft sensor.....BUT.......come to find out that the block from the 95 engine does not have a place for the sensor. My question is how will I get the engine to run well without the sensor? The 95 did not require a crank sensor.
